I ascended one of my fighters to a Paladin then went and joined the cleric's guild and got the quest again to give the potion Mekdawa. I think I gave him the potion before I prayed to the statue but anyway when I went back to the temple Onabe told me I hadn't given Mekdawa the potion. Any ideas???

Kerielle (woman by the windmill) asked me to get her friends necklace out of the crypt. Big surprise here I can't find it. Although I didn't go down to the lower crypt area(where Scabban was). Any hints here would be much appreciated.

Check your inventory for the potion and see if you still have it. When you give it to Mekdawa, make sure you click on the USE/GIVE icon and select 'GIVE'. Scroll down till you see the potion and click on Mekdawa. When you click on him, he should say " Mekdawa need this, Toads need this. You are Ukabu."
If you don't have it. You might have to re-load or maybe Wyv can hack one for you.

As for the neckless, it's in a chest, at the begining of the crypt. In the locked room on the left, in the first hallway...IMHO..I wear the neckless..AC + 1, Protect Poison 50%.. I forgot to use the potion she trades for it, but had no problem killing Elyssia without it.

You'll still be able to gain levels in the Cleric's Guild - just not in Valeia. There are advantages to gaining the levels too, so you might want to consider reloading or (since you aren't so far into the game) resetting the adventures and starting over with the group you already have and all equipment except for quest items. Resetting adventures is a great way to build your party's strength.

I don't believe you can sell the potion meant for Mekdawa but on the chance that you can - you might check the shops. Anything you have sold them will be in their inventory.

Moonraker, you are a victim of a nasty bug in the game most probably. The bug consists in the following:
If you take a quest in A, then you take a quest in B, complete the quest from B and take next qest in B, then the quest from A gets lost if it isn't already completed. Examples:
1. If you take the Medakwa quest in the Temple and the Bounty quest in the Town Hall, and then return with some skulls in the Town Hall, the Bounty quest is completed (well, you can bring next skulls later) and you are given the Juba Thobbers quest. At this moment, the Medakwa quest is lost.
2. If you take the Mon the Sculz quest in the Armory and the Medakwa quest in the Temple, finish the Medakwa quest and take the Bring 500 Gold quest in the Temple then the Mon the Sculz quest is lost.
And so on. I guess something like that happened to you. It took it a while until I understood this mechanism of losing quests. Until then, I lost my quests sometimes, too. Moreover, the "unfinished" quest blocks subsequent quests so that they are lost, too. RRRAUGHHHH!

What to do if we don't want lose quests this way? Never change "quest level" until you finish all pending quests from the current "quest level". Examples:
1. Take the Medakwa and Mon The Sculz quests and finish both of them. Only then take another quests from the Armory or the Temple.
2. Take the Medakwa quest. Finish it. Take the Bring 500 Gold quest. Finish it. Take the Mon the Sculz quest. This is OK. The Mon the Sculz quest will not be stretched over "finish a quest and take next quest" event so that it will work.
3. Take the Medakwa quest. Finish it. Take both Mon the Sculz and Bring 500 Gold quests. This is OK and you can finish these quests in any order as long as you do not take subsequent quests in the Armory or in the Temple.
4. Take the Bounty quest in the Town Hall and bring some skulls first. This completes the Bounty quest and gives you the Juba Thobbers quest. Now take other quests. NEVER take the Bounty quest while you have some unfinished quests from elsewhere! Bringing skulls to the Town Hall will give you next quest automatically!

Another mechanism of losing quests consists in an interferring fight. Example:
When you find Medakwa, he begins his lenghtly speech about Ukabu. At this moment, you can be attacked by some monsters. You have to kill the monsters, otherwise, you'll be unable to give the potion to Medakwa. Okay, kill the monsters while Medakwa is trying to explain you what is Ukabu. Give Medakwa the potion. Everything seems to be OK but it is only a hallucination. The interferring fight can cause that the guy in the temple overlooks somehow that you have finished the quest. It can or it can not. When it can and when it can not is a mystery to me.
Rule: Always save game after getting a quest involving a conversation (Medakwa, Thorin, etc.). Try to finish such quests ASAP.

As far as your problem is concerned. Another bug in the game allows your paladin to regain temple levels: The Jathil quest from Ishad N'Ha is buggy. When you finish the quest, then, everytime you enter the temple in Ishad N'Ha, the quest will be "completed" again and you'll be given a promotion to next temple level and XP again. Until you finish the Jathil quest, your paladin will lose 2 temple levels because he cannot get any temple quests in Valeia.
